Cricket
Resuming at 202 for two, Orissa declared its first innings at 466 for eight in 143 overs. Pravanjan Mullick top scored with an unbeaten 134 not out (14x4, 1x6). Goa, struggling to avoid an innings defeat, was 41 for one in 21 overs. At stumps, Faizal Shaikh (17) and Rohit Rane (10) were at the crease. Brief scores: Goa 235 & 41 for one in 21 overs vs. Orissa 466 for eight in 143 overs (Pravanjan Mullick 134 not out, B.B.C.C. Mohapatra 83, Subrat Behera 87; Shadeb Jakati five for 99)
